An empty container with an unknown volume is weighed and found to have a mass of 95.2 g. The container is then filled with a liquid with a density of 1.005 g/cm3 and reweighed. The mass of the container and the liquid is 168.4 g. Determine the volume of the container to the appropriate number of significant figures.
step 1) Mass of the container + liquid = 168.4g Mass of the container only = 95.2 Therefore, mass of liquid by itself = 168.4g - 95.2g (for subtraction - sig figs are determined by the least # of decimal places. in this case, since both numbers have 1 decimal place, your liquid mass should also have 1 decimal place) step 2) Density of the liquid = mass/volume = 1.005 g/cm3 set mass as the mass from step 2 and solve for the volume. since this is a division/multiplication step, determine your sig fig based on the number w/ the least # of significant figures.
